EXTRA EDITION . TO-DAY'S RACING

: • TAKAPUNA RESULTS (BY TELEGRArit— J'BE^S ASSOCIATION.) 1 AUCKLAND. Thi* Day. The Takaptuia laces «ere continued this afternoon. The weather is stormy, but dry. Piesults :— Aloan'a Ifandicap : seven furlongs. — • 'Allegation. 8.5_. 1: Phosj hmw, 8.5. 2; Makura, 9.0. Scratched — Toreador. Won by n neck, half a length befcv een second and tlurd. Time, Imin 30 4-stec. iMaiden Hurdles, one tind a half miles.— Shebeen. 10.3. 1; Pip. 9.4. 2; Explosive. 9.10, 3. All &taif-cl. Won by five lengths, three lengths b'lueeu second third. Joe and Hcyboy fell. Time. 2min 58 6-ssec. Suburban Handicap, five furlongs.— Apellon, 7.12. 1 ; Overtime. B.S. 2; Blue Garments. 7.2. 5. All started, linn-, Imin 10 2-ssec. C.J.C. SUMMER FIXTURE SOCKBURN, This Day. ' The Canterbury Jockey Club's Summer Meeting is being held to day. The weather is fine, the going good, and tho attendance fair.
